    In the early 1960s, WNEW-TV was a leader in producing local children's shows. They included Romper Room (until 1966, when it moved to WOR-TV), The Sandy Becker Show and The Sonny Fox Show, which was later known as Wonderama. Bob McAllister took over hosting Wonderama in 1967 and by 1970 it was syndicated to the other Metromedia stations.

    Britten succeeded Herb Sheldon on August 10, 1958 to become the host of WABD's (later WNEW-TV and now WNYW-TV) "Wonderama" program. It was the first children's show to be taped before a live studio audience. Britten initially hosted the show as "Three Gun Willie The Kid" and he was accompanied by Doris Faye's "Princess Ticklefeather" character.
